Shanxi Mianshan: The Perfect Blend of Nature and Culture

0 comments

Nestled in the heart of Shanxi Province, Mianshan Mountain stands as a testament to the harmonious coexistence of natural beauty and cultural heritage. This majestic mountain range, often referred to as the "Backbone of Shanxi," offers visitors a unique experience that seamlessly blends breathtaking landscapes with profound historical significance.

The natural splendor of Mianshan is truly awe-inspiring. Towering peaks, lush forests, and cascading waterfalls create a picturesque setting that changes with the seasons. In spring, the mountain comes alive with vibrant wildflowers, while autumn paints the landscape in warm hues of red and gold. The mountain's unique geological formations, including towering cliffs and deep gorges, provide a dramatic backdrop for nature enthusiasts and photographers alike.

Beyond its natural wonders, Mianshan is steeped in cultural and historical significance. The mountain has long been a sacred site for Taoism, with numerous temples and shrines dotting its slopes. The most famous of these is the Daluo Palace, a magnificent complex that dates back to the Tang Dynasty. Visitors can explore ancient stone carvings, intricate architecture, and learn about the mountain's role in Chinese mythology and folklore.

One of the most remarkable features of Mianshan is its cliffside temples, which seem to defy gravity as they cling to the mountain's sheer faces. These architectural marvels not only showcase the ingenuity of ancient builders but also offer stunning views of the surrounding landscape. The Hanging Temple, in particular, is a must-see attraction that combines spiritual significance with engineering brilliance.

For those seeking adventure, Mianshan offers a range of outdoor activities. Hiking trails wind through the mountain's diverse terrain, leading to hidden waterfalls, ancient caves, and panoramic viewpoints. The mountain's cable car system provides an alternative way to experience its beauty, offering breathtaking aerial views of the landscape below.

Mianshan's cultural significance extends beyond its religious sites. The mountain has inspired countless poets, artists, and scholars throughout Chinese history. Its natural beauty and spiritual atmosphere continue to draw visitors from around the world, offering a unique opportunity to connect with both nature and China's rich cultural heritage.

As a destination, Mianshan represents the perfect balance between natural wonder and cultural exploration. Whether you're seeking spiritual enlightenment, historical insight, or simply a chance to immerse yourself in stunning natural scenery, Mianshan offers an unforgettable experience that showcases the best of what China has to offer.
